Facility/Technical Manager Resume Example

Love this resume?Build Your Own Now
FACILITY/TECHNICAL MANAGER
Summary
Reliable, motivated, results driven Facility Manager seeking a full-time position with a company that shares in a goal to make that company's facility a showcase facility. Equipped with excellent troubleshooting ability. Extensive experience in facility maintenance.
Highlights
  • Personnel Management
  • AV Maintenance
  • Customer service-focused
  • Preventative maintenance
  • Facilities management
  • Landscape Maintenance
  • Fire Systems
  • Janitorial Maintenance
  • Can read and understand blue prints
  • Contractor/Vendor Management
Accomplishments
  • In 2009 received The Staff Member of the Year Award.
  • In 2010 Managed the construction and furnishing of a 60,000 sqft business university. I moved that same business university from its 20,000 sqft facility across town to this new facility.
  • Was asked to take on the facility management and the computer maintenance of this same facility.
  • In 2011 was hired by Merlin Entertainments Midway to manage the facilities maintenance and rides at their first two site cluster in the United States. The two sites, LEGOLAND Discovery Center and Sea Life Aquarium, together were 48,000sqft. in Dallas Tx.
  • In 2012 received the CEO's Employee Award.
  • In 2014 was the Project Manager for the first LEGOLAND Discovery Center's 13,000sqft splash park.
  • In 2014 my department did its part to prepare Sea Life Aquarium DFW to receive their Association of Zoos and Aquarium by making sure the facilities were well maintained, clean and safe for the animals, guests, and employees. They received the certification this same year.
  • In 2015 was transferred to Orlando Fl to manage the facilities maintenance at Merlin Entertainments Midway's first three site cluster, The Orlando EYE, Madame Tussaud's Wax Attraction, Sea Life Aquarium. They three equal just over 80,000sqft.



Skills
  • Lighting Maintenance
  • Personnel Management
  • Project Management
  • Health and Safety
  • Space Planning
  • Animal life support systems
  • Facilities Maintenance
Experience
Facility/Technical Manager
March 2011 to Current
New York University - Brooklyn , NY
  • Responsible for planning, organizing, directing, and supervising the facility and ride/attraction maintenance for four entertainment venues for Merlin Entertainments Group.
  • Provided a safe, secure, and clean environment for guest, animals, and staff.
  • Responsible for the maintenance of park rides, aquarium systems, and facility needs that include HVAC, electrical, plumbing, lighting systems, kitchen appliances.
  • Supported the Merlin Entertainments IT team with maintaining our computers, tills, and KPI kiosks.
  • Responsible for the health, safety, fire and security needs of the attractions that are ride or maintenance specific.
  • Experience with fire systems and security systems.
  • Experienced with audio/visual, IT, and phone systems.
  • Managed a team of Facility Technicians and Custodial Staff.
  • Responsible for identifying training needs, tracking performance, coaching, and motivating direct reports.
  • Responsible for hiring, terminating, and performance evaluation.
  • Hired contractors and vendors through contract negotiations and careful scrutiny of these companies.
  • Involved in the original start up at all four facilities.
  • Worked with city, county, and Mall officials in getting approvals for construction projects.
  • Followed city and State codes and regulations.
  • Answer directly to the General Manager.
  • SEA LIFE Aquarium DFW and Orlando Project Manager on the build out of the new "Shark Mission" attraction, the "Turtle Sanctuary" exhibit in DFW.
  • Teamed with the Sea Life DFW Aquarist Team in preparing the aquarium for the Association of Zoos and Aquarium accreditation.
  • We received the accreditation in September 2014.
  • Received a 95% on annual Health and Safety Audit.
  • Familiar with Life Support Systems for the animals
  • Experienced with working around the animals at Sea Life Aquarium
  • Supported Merlin Entertainments Corporate construction team when needed on the attraction's construction and Black Box installs
  • LEGOLAND Discovery Center, DFW Project Manager on Café remodel, main office layout restructure, commercial storage remodel, CCTV revamp, and the construction of our new Splash
  • Experience in 4D theater equipment and maintenance.


Facility/IT Manager
January 2007 to February 2011
New York University - New York , NY
  • Responsible for planning, organizing, directing and supervising facility maintenance of these campuses.
  • Provided a safe, secure and clean environment for students, faculty and staff for both the Art Institute of Dallas and Argosy University of Dallas.
  • Project Manager for the build out of the new five story campus at the North Dallas location.
  • Project Manager for the move of Argosy University to the new North Dallas location.
  • Managed a work unit and/or group.
  • Responsible for identifying training needs, tracking performance, coaching, and motivating direct reports.
  • Responsible for hiring, terminating, and performance evaluation.
  • Managed all aspects of campus security Responsible for IT, Data, and Telecommunication systems for the campus Responsible for the maintenance of the facility Responsible for space planning and office moves Received the "2009 Staff Member of the Year" award.
Building Supervisor
July 2005 to April 2006
Southlake Town Square - City , STATE
  • Responsible for planning, organizing and supervising the physical operation of the multi-building, multi-use site.
  • Responsible for the maintenance and upkeep of several office, retail, and restaurant facilities
  • Served as liaison to property manager, as well as construction, maintenance and security contractors and other vendors and suppliers.
  • Responsible for the upkeep and maintenance of all landscaping, parks, fountains, sidwalks and streets within the Town Square.
Building Supervisor
April 2004 to June 2005
Trinity United Methodist Church - City , STATE
  • Senior supervisory role reporting to board of trustees.
  • Responsible for planning, organizing and supervising the physical operation of the multi-campus organization.
  • Served as liaison to board of trustees, as well as construction, maintenance and security contractors and other vendors and suppliers.
  • Responsible for proper repair and development of building carpentry, painting, plastering, and refinishing including the schedule of repairs, maintenance and preventative maintenance.
  • Coordinate special event set-up/tear-down.
  • Coordinated work of maintenance department with other Church event and functions so as not to interrupt normal activities.
Education
Water and Wastewater Systems, 1981US AIR FORCE TECHNICAL SCHOOL - City, State, USA
High School Diploma : 1981AMON CARTER RIVERSIDE HIGH SCHOOL - City, State, USA
